isoline maps


http://www.lib.utexas.edu/maps/atlas_mexico/mean_annual_precipitaion.jpg

An isoline map has lines (or curves) that connect two points with the same value. This map shows the annual rainfall precipitation for Mexico. You can see the connection between the rainfall and the mountainous areas.
